Pros & Cons
Auto-generated from official data — head-to-head differences and gaps vs the national average.
Roseville, CA
Pros
Homes cost $752k less ($596,700 vs $1,348,700)
63% less violent crime than San Francisco
Violent crime is well below the national average (219.2 vs 380/100k)
Rent averages $376/mo less ($1,940 vs $2,316)
Stronger job market — unemployment is 0.9 pts lower (4.5%)
Commutes run 4 min shorter each way
Cons
Median income trails San Francisco by $24,424/yr
San Francisco, CA
Pros
Households earn $24,424 more per year on average
Cooler summers — July highs near 62°F vs 94°F
More college-educated — 59.8% hold a bachelor's or higher
Cons
Pricier housing — median home is $1,348,700
Violent crime (596.5/100k) is above the U.S. average of 380
Living costs are well above the U.S. average (index 117.1)
Higher rents — median is $2,316/mo

Frequently Asked Questions
Roseville's cost of living index is 108.9 vs San Francisco's 117.1 (US average = 100).
Roseville is 8% less expensive overall.
